Quote:

Originally Posted by purdue89 (Post 325635)
someone earlier mentioned the radio and free intenet. Am I missing something?

i believe the radio is like the drivers for the antenna in your phone. an updated radio should perform better than previous ones and could add capabilities that prior radios didn't have.

as for free internet, this was a capability that's been there since the touch first came out. you do this by connecting your phone to your computer via usb cable and using the internet sharing program to get internet on your computer, with your phone acting as the modem. this is called tethering.

Sprint forced the Phone as Modem profile for Internet Sharing in the new Mogul ROM as well. I posted this in the Titan forum:

Edit: LuLuTheMonk made a cab for the reg entry here.

Quote:

Originally Posted by bedoig
Not sure if this has been posted yet, but I just ran into this issue myself.

Sprint has forced Internet Sharing to use the Phone as Modem profile for dialing out. There is not an option to change it like there used to be:

http://farm4.static.flickr.com/3124/...396d55ee30.jpg

I poked around a little bit, and it looks like they added this reg key in HKLM/Comm/InternetSharing/Settings --> ForceCellConnection [String value = "Phone as Modem"]

Just change it to "Sprint PCS" and you'll be good to go. Plus you won't have to worry about selecting Phone as Modem at all in the future. Thanks Sprint! That is actually pretty handy! :)
